Divergently is a term often used to describe something that is moving apart or separating. There are many synonyms that can be used instead of "divergently", such as diversely, differently, variably, distinctly, discrepantly, and contrarily. These words all express a sense of separation or difference, but each has its own unique connotation. Diversely suggests a broad range of differences, while differently implies a contrasting approach. Variably refers to something that varies or fluctuates, and distinctly suggests a clear or noticeable difference. Discrepantly emphasizes a mismatch or inconsistency, while contrarily suggests an opposing viewpoint. Ultimately, the choice of synonym depends on the intended meaning and context of the sentence.

What are the opposite words for divergently?

The word "divergently" refers to the act of separating or going in different directions. Some of the antonyms for this word include "convergently," meaning the act of coming together in a central point, "parallel," which refers to objects or ideas running alongside each other without intersecting. "Coherently," meaning the act of having a clear and logical connection between ideas or points, and "uniformly," meaning the act of being consistent or similar in character or nature. Using antonyms can help to enrich and diversify language and provide writers with a range of vocabulary options.
